13 - Propulsion and Auxiliary Machinery › N/A - No Subsystem › Propulsion main engine
Issued 4 January 2024 Resolved
The condition of the ship and its equipment shall be maintained to conform with the provisions of the present regulations to ensure that the ship in all respects will remain fit to proceed to sea without the danger to the ship or persons on board. Vessel experienced inability to increase main engine RPM more than 64. 74SOLAS(20)I/II(a) 17ac
Condition: Improper/Lack of Maintenance
Action required: 17 - Rectify deficiencies prior to departure
Due 4 January 2024
Resolved 31 January 2024
Resolution: Class survey recieved indicatating rectification (see CC28). The main engine servo star has been replaced by the maker Wartsila at Savannah/USA on 14th Jan 2024. A Master statement has been presented confirming the satisfactory operational condition.

Operations/Management › Drills/Instruction › Fire
Issued 31 July 2017 Resolved
0925-During fire drill, PSCOs observed crew member don SCBA upside down and proceed to make preparations to enter the space until PSCOs intervened to stop drill. During 2nd attempt, PSCOs observed crew member use bottle with 100 bar pressure start (normal pressure 300 bar) which alarmed due to low air pressure after less than 5 minutes. This provides objective evidence of 2 unsat fire drills.
Condition: Invalid
Action required: 17 - Rectify deficiencies prior to departure
Resolved 1 August 2017
Resolution: Deficiency cleared to satisfaction of attending PSCO.
Fire Fighting › Firemans Outfit › Self-Contained Breathing Apparatus
Issued 31 July 2017 Resolved
0735-Found multiple SCBA bottles marked as ready for use but with less than 180 bar pressure (normal pressure is 300 bar) and two SCBA harnesses that could not provide an air-tight connection(i.e. continuously leaking). Also, stowage of bottles in aft deck fire locker doesn't delineate between full and ready for use, and non-fully charged bottles and not suitable for use in an emergency.
Condition: Placed in Improper Service
Action required: 17 - Rectify deficiencies prior to departure
Resolved 1 August 2017
Resolution: Deficiency cleared to satisfaction of attending PSCO.
